Design Features
The obverse of the 1993-P Bicentennial Silver Medal features a stunning representation of the original Philadelphia Mint building, a structure that stood as a symbol of the young nation’s commitment to financial independence. Surrounding this iconic edifice are intricate details that evoke the architectural style of the late 18th century, reminding us of the medal’s historical significance. The inscription “1793 – 1993” prominently displayed, marks the two centuries of minting excellence being celebrated.
On the reverse, the medal showcases a modern interpretation of the Great Seal of the United States, a design that has been a cornerstone of American symbolism since 1782. The majestic bald eagle, wings spread in a posture of strength and readiness, clutches an olive branch and arrows in its talons—symbols of peace and the readiness to defend liberty. This powerful imagery is encircled by stars representing the states of the Union, a timeless reminder of the nation’s unity and diversity.
